What mistakes are often made when it comes to contracts in construction?
Mistakes often include unclear terms, insufficient detail regarding the scope of work, and exclusions, liquidated damages, broad indemnity and warranty provisions, incorporation of Prime Contract terms. What litigation can arise when there is a construction defect?
Construction defects can lead to litigation involving claims for damages due to poor workmanship or substandard materials. Resolving these disputes often requires detailed investigation and testimony from industry professionals to establish fault and liability.
